If you decide that your lawn requires a fence, you'll quickly understand that you have a lot of various options when it concerns choosing a kind of fence. Obviously, it goes beyond just deciding what look you choose; you likewise need to think of what type of function it will serve, how much you have the ability to invest, what type of fencing other homes in your area have and any property owner's association guidelines that might restrict or dictate the kind of products you utilize.


Gardeners normally have a fence to keep animals out. To help you with fence concepts, let's look at a few of the most common types of lawn fences. The "ideal" fence for you depends upon several various factors you'll need to examine. Start by considering 5 of the most popular kinds of fencing.


The kind of wood you use will also help figure out just how much you invest. If you're aiming to save cash, one of the most popular yet resilient choices is pressure-treated pine. If you're ready to spend more, think about a sustainable tropical hardwood, cedar or redwood. Keep in mind that wood fencing is not maintenance totally free, and it is essential to acquaint yourself with the kinds of treatments and maintenance you'll require to stay up to date with each year. While chain link fencing isn't the most classy option for curb appeal, it's a cost-effective service and, if you have family pets, it's an excellent way to include them.

Before you decide which fence is ideal for your lawn, offer cautious consideration to the reasons you want to install it. If you desire a privacy fence, wood, vinyl and aluminum fences might be a great fit.


And, if your primary issue is containing animals (or kids), chain link, wood and vinyl all have potential. When you find the materials you want, look for a style that matches your house and your community and then enjoy your yard's brand-new look - austin fence company. As soon as your fence is installed, consider reviewing your homeowners insurance coverage policy to make certain you're correctly covered.
